1954 Mercury Montclair vs. 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co

To start off, 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co is newer by 57 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1954 Mercury Montclair.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1954 Mercury Montclair would be higher. At 4,192 cc (8 cylinders), 1954 Mercury Montclair is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co (207 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 49 more horse power than 1954 Mercury Montclair. (158 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co should accelerate faster than 1954 Mercury Montclair.

Because 1954 Mercury Montclair is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1954 Mercury Montclair.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1954 Mercury Montclair (323 Nm) has 43 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co. (280 Nm). This means 1954 Mercury Montclair will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co.

Compare all specifications:

1954 Mercury Montclair 2011 Volkswagen Scirocco
Make Mercury Volkswagen
Model Montclair Scirocco
Year Released 1954 2011
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4192 cc 1984 cc
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 158 HP 207 HP
Engine RPM 4400 RPM 5300 RPM
Torque 323 Nm 280 Nm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Length 5250 mm 4256 mm
Vehicle Width 1950 mm 1810 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1404 mm
